Accounting system: A system which gathers, organizes, summarizes and interprets financial transactions and prepares various financial statements using information technology.
To Determine: Five components of accounting system

Answer to Problem 1DQ
Solutions:
The components of an accounting system are:
1. Source Documents
2. Input devices
3. Information processor
4. Information storage
5. Output Devices
